Rep. Nadler Faces Backlash for Comments on Need for Illegal Immigrants

Critics Accuse Nadler of Dehumanizing Immigrants Amid Ongoing Border Crisis

  • Democratic Rep. Jerrold Nadler has faced backlash for stating that the U.S. needs 'many illegal immigrants' to pick vegetables and prevent them from rotting.
  • Nadler's comments were made during a House Judiciary Subcommittee on Immigration Integrity, Security, and Enforcement hearing.
  • Critics have compared Nadler's remarks to past Democratic reasoning for supporting slavery, and have accused him of dehumanizing immigrants.
  • The comments come amid an ongoing border crisis, with over 300,000 illegal immigrants crossing into the U.S. in December alone.
  • Despite efforts by states like Texas to control illegal immigration, critics argue that the border remains open and the drug and human trafficking crises continue.
